Understanding Surgical Recovery Risks

Recovery after surgery is not merely about healing the wound; it's a complex process involving various physiological changes. According to a study published in the Journal of Surgical Research, nearly 30% of surgical patients experience postoperative complications that could have been mitigated through better preoperative education and planning. That's right—approximately one-third of patients could benefit from awareness of potential recovery risks.

Common Risks During Recovery

  1. Infection

    Infections remain one of the significant threats during recovery. According to the CDC, about 1 in 30 surgical patients develop surgical site infections. This risk can be exacerbated by improper wound care or failure to adhere to prescribed postoperative guidelines.

  2. Blood Clots

    De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is another risk that can occur, particularly in longer surgeries. A report from the American College of Surgeons indicates that DVT occurs in 20% of surgery patients. Movement and monitoring are key in minimizing the likelihood of blood clots, yet many patients may not realize how vital this is in the days following surgery.

  3. Pain Management Challenges

    Effective pain management is fundamental for a successful recovery, but many patients experience inadequate pain control, leading to prolonged recovery times. According to the Pain Management Research Institute, about 75% of surgical patients report inadequate pain relief, which can stall the healing process.

The Future of Surgical Recovery

So, how can we look ahead and ensure we’re not falling into the pit of overlooked recovery risks? Here are some of the ways in which technology is paving the way for a more efficient recovery process:

  • Smart Wound Care: Devices equipped with sensors can monitor factors such as temperature, moisture, and bacterial levels in real-time. This technology alerts both patients and healthcare providers of any signs of potential infection, allowing for prompt intervention.

  • Mobile Health Apps: These platforms provide patients with reminders about medications, scheduled follow-ups, and even guided exercises to ensure activity, thereby reducing the risk of complications like DVT.
